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Etchingham to Stewarton start from as little as £58.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Etchingham to Stewarton start from £146.70 one way, or £209.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Etchingham to Stewarton are available for £225.70 one way, or £451.40 return

Facilities and Services

Though the Etchingham station does not boast the size of a city-centre terminal, it doesn't skimp on the essentials. The ticket office is open Monday to Saturday, and there are ticket machines conveniently located near the entrance to platform 1. For those who prefer the flexibility of planning ahead, smartcards can be issued and collected at this station despite the absence of smartcard validators.

Accessibility at Etchingham station is considered with thoughtful detail. While there is some step-free access, it's important to note the restrictions, like the lack of a step-free interchange between platforms. Assistance is available during staffing hours, and a dedicated help point ensures that travelers can smoothly navigate the station.

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Stewarton Station, while small, is navigable and efficient. Though there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ased tickets. These machines are designed with accessibility in mind, making traveling seamless for everyone. Smartcard validators at the station ensure quick and easy access to trains, though the smartcards themselves are not issued here.

For those needing assistance, a help point is available. Information is displayed on arrival screens and through announcements. However, it's worth noting the station does not have staff help or luggage storage facilities. Stewarded by CCTV, security is prioritized for travelers' peace of mind.

Stewarton prides itself on being a Category A station. This means step-free access is available throughout, ensuring mobility-impaired passengers can travel with ease. While there are no accessible toilets or ramp facilities, the seating areas and help points strive to support passengers as much as possible.

Parking and Amenities

Parking at Stewarton is straightforward with 111 spaces available, 10 of which are reserved for accessible parking. Open around the clock with free parking, it’s convenient for early morning and late-night travelers. Bicycle storage is also available with 20 stands, although they are unsheltered and not surveilled by CCTV.
